Output 73dd67c00373354698ff63adaab25a7524da653fe04696492003b6fbab4f6ea9:18

value
2100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2b9cece059c51e1843ed54e4197e3251e2ab876 OP_EQUAL
address
A8jHXgyPZEmi41mXB9QGZn83QHrB3aPqPC
transaction
73dd67c00373354698ff63adaab25a7524da653fe04696492003b6fbab4f6ea9